Transaction 63e5cc754fdbb2cbcb01b860ff4ab08073c752f70586aff362c0bc22f29c0344

1 Input
2 Outputs
  • 63e5cc754fdbb2cbcb01b860ff4ab08073c752f70586aff362c0bc22f29c0344:0
  • value  299750001
    address  3BMEXaiPsRvsmwdrujiFpY22KUREHskESK
  • 63e5cc754fdbb2cbcb01b860ff4ab08073c752f70586aff362c0bc22f29c0344:1
  • value  433585982
    address  1DrKF1uYNqCMpFW6MSgDFZ2j2PstnQHojh